Daily Routines: A Well-Organized Day
Daily routines can be confusing for kids, especially when they have trouble anticipating or understanding the steps of a day. Our visual routine boards turn planning into a simple and engaging game:
- Morning to evening routine : organize each step of the day, from waking up to going to bed, by associating clear and colorful pictograms with the planned activities (washing, getting dressed, having breakfast, playing, etc.).
- The bathroom : simplify sometimes stressful moments, such as showering, by providing a board dedicated to the steps (getting the soap, rinsing, drying, etc.), so that the child can follow the actions at their own pace.
These tools allow the child to visualize what he must do, thus reinforcing his autonomy while reducing the stress linked to unpredictability.
Weekly Routines: Preparing Your Child for Events
Beyond the days, weekly routines are essential to prepare children for upcoming events, such as:
- Medical or school appointments : add these times to the board so they can anticipate them and mentally prepare for them.
- Special outings : for example, a visit to the park or a meal with friends.
- Holidays and birthdays : Mark special occasions like Christmas or a birthday with appropriate pictograms.
Weekly supports help develop a better understanding of time, while providing a sense of security when facing new or unusual events.

The Benefits of Visual Routine Supports
These visual tools are not just accessories: they are real facilitators of everyday life. They:
- Promote children's autonomy and responsibility,
- Reduce anxiety by providing clear structure,
- Reinforce cognitive learning, such as telling the time or understanding time,
- Help to better manage transitions between activities or events.
